What is a Triple-Pane Window?

Triple pane windows, as the name suggests, consist of three layers of glass, separated by pockets of insulating gas. This design is a significant departure from the more traditional double-pane windows, where only two layers of glass provide a barrier between the indoor and outdoor environments. The insulating gas, often argon or krypton, adds an extra layer of protection against heat transfer.

The construction of these windows goes beyond the glass layers. Low-emissivity (Low-E) coatings are applied to the glass surfaces to enhance their energy performance. These coatings help to reflect infrared light, keeping heat inside during the winter and outside during the summer.

What are the Advantages of Triple-Pane windows?

1. Enhanced Insulation

One of the primary advantages of these windows is their superior insulation capabilities. The additional glass layer creates a more effective barrier against the transfer of heat, providing better insulation than double-pane alternatives. This enhanced insulation contributes significantly to maintaining a consistent indoor temperature, reducing the reliance on heating or cooling systems.

2. Energy Efficiency

Triple-pane windows are heralded for their commendable energy efficiency. The insulation they offer leads to reduced energy consumption, translating to lower heating and cooling costs for homeowners. As energy prices continue to rise and environmental concerns grow, the appeal of triple-pane windows as a sustainable and cost-effective solution becomes increasingly apparent.

3. Noise Reduction

Beyond their energy-saving prowess, triple-pane windows act as effective sound barriers. The added thickness and insulating layers help dampen external noises, creating a quieter and more peaceful indoor environment. This feature is particularly appealing for those residing in urban areas or near busy streets where noise pollution can be a persistent issue.

4. UV Protection

Another notable advantage of triple-pane windows is their ability to block a higher percentage of harmful ultraviolet (UV) rays. While natural light is a desirable aspect of any living space, prolonged exposure to UV rays can lead to the fading of furniture, flooring, and other interior elements. Triple pane windows, with their enhanced UV protection, help preserve the aesthetic integrity of your home’s interior.

5. Condensation Control

Condensation on windows can be a common issue, especially in regions with fluctuating temperatures. Triple-pane windows address this concern by minimizing condensation. The insulating layers help maintain a more consistent temperature on the interior glass surface, reducing the likelihood of condensation formation. This not only ensures clearer views but also prevents potential issues like mold and mildew growth.

What are the Disadvantages of Triple Pane Windows?

1. Cost Considerations

While the benefits of triple-pane windows are compelling, one significant drawback is their higher upfront cost compared to traditional double-pane windows. The advanced technology, multiple glass layers, and insulating coatings contribute to the elevated price. However, it’s crucial to consider this as an investment rather than an expense. The long-term energy savings and potential increase in property value can offset the initial cost over time.

2. Weight

The increased number of glass layers in these windows results in a higher overall weight. This factor can be a consideration during installation, especially for older structures or buildings with specific weight limitations. Adequate support, including robust window frames, is necessary to accommodate the added weight. Homeowners contemplating a switch to these windows should assess the structural integrity of their homes to ensure they can handle the increased load.

3. Frame Compatibility

Choosing triple-pane windows may also necessitate a reevaluation of your window frames. The sturdier construction and increased weight of triple pane windows may not be compatible with existing frames designed for lighter double pane alternatives. This consideration can impact the aesthetic choices available to homeowners, as certain frame materials may be better suited to support the added weight of triple-pane windows.

Is Triple Pane Better Than Double?

1. Energy Performance Comparison

The question of whether triple-pane windows are better than their double-pane counterparts often boils down to energy performance. With their additional layer of glass and insulating gas, generally outperform double-pane windows in insulation. In climates with extreme temperatures, triple-pane windows prove more effective at maintaining indoor comfort by minimizing heat transfer.

2. Climate Considerations

The suitability of triple-pane windows varies based on the climate. In regions with harsh winters or scorching summers, the enhanced insulation provided by triple-pane windows can be particularly advantageous. However, in milder climates, the benefits may not justify the higher upfront cost. Understanding the climate considerations specific to your region is crucial when deciding between triple and double-pane windows.

3. Return on Investment (ROI)

Assessing the return on investment is a key aspect of the decision-making process. While they may require a higher initial investment, the potential long-term savings in energy bills can contribute to a favorable ROI. Homeowners planning to stay in their current residence for an extended period are likely to reap the benefits of reduced energy consumption over time, making the initial expense worthwhile.

How Much Do Triple Pane Windows Cost?

1. Factors Influencing Cost

The cost of these windows is influenced by a variety of factors, each contributing to the overall investment. Understanding these factors is essential for homeowners contemplating a switch to triple-pane windows.

  • Window Size: Larger windows require more materials, increasing the overall cost. Consider the size of your windows and whether the energy-saving benefits justify the associated expense.
  • Frame Material: The choice of frame material plays a significant role in the overall cost. High-quality and durable frame materials, such as fiberglass or vinyl, can contribute to a higher upfront cost but may offer better long-term value.
  • Additional Features: Some of these types of windows come with additional features, such as enhanced security features, custom finishes, or special coatings. These features can contribute to an increase in cost but may provide added benefits depending on your priorities.

2. Installation Complexity

The complexity of the installation process can impact the overall cost. Factors such as the condition of existing window frames and the need for additional structural support can contribute to installation costs.

3. Cost-Benefit Analysis

While the upfront cost of these windows may be higher than their double-pane counterparts, it’s crucial to conduct a cost-benefit analysis. Consider the following:

  • Energy Savings: They are designed to be highly energy-efficient, leading to potential long-term savings on heating and cooling costs. Calculate the estimated energy savings over the expected lifespan of the windows to assess their financial impact.
  • Return on Investment: Evaluate the potential return on investment by comparing the initial cost of these windows with the expected energy savings. Consider the payback period and whether the investment aligns with your financial goals.
  • Property Value: Energy-efficient upgrades, such as triple pane windows, can enhance the overall value of your property. If you plan to sell your home in the future, the increased resale value can be a significant factor in justifying the initial investment.
